ERIK LAMELA SCORED a wonderful rabona goal as Tottenham ran out convincing 5-1 winners over Asteras Tripolis in the Europa League at White Hart Lane on Thursday.
The Argentina international made the score 2-0 with his outrageous strike, and later grabbed his side’s third with an excellent volley, while Harry Kane scored Spurs’ remaining three goals.
However, the night was soured with just minutes to go, with Kane having to go in goal – and conceding — following Hugo Lloris’ late dismissal.
The result leaves Spurs with five points in Group C, having played out draws with FK Partizan and Besiktas in their opening two fixtures.
